If you export your settings beforehand you can
import them back after you do the repair. Steps below.
You export all your settings by going into the
Jaws context menu with, Jaws key + J, if you run Jaws from the system
tray. Then go to, Utilities / Import
/ Export settings submenu
and press enter. Now arrow down to, Export settings..., press enter, now
make sure that the, Export all settings radio button
is selected.
Tab to, next, press spacebar. You're now in a dialog to select a name
& save location, but the file will already be named and the
default
location is the desktop, so tab to finish , press enter and all your
settings for that Jaws version will be saved to the desktop. After you
install Jaws
just import this settings file.
How to Import Your Exported settings
1. Launch your JAWS context menu by pressing,
Insert + J.
2. Use the arrow keys and find utilities.
3. Find and click on the Import/Export settings
menu
4. Click on the Import Settings…
5. A dialogue will appear which says “a backup
file”, so choose the browse option and find the backup file.
6. Press next

It is not necessary to uninstall JAWS. Instead, run the installer
for your version of JAWS and choose "repair" from the list of options. If you
don't have the installer for your version you can obtain it by going to the
Freedom Scientific Web site and selecting the Downloads link. Doing a repair
will likely bring JAWS back to a default state, meaning that voice settings and
hotkeys will go back to their original settings.
